All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Calcs.h
Go to the documentation of this file.
1 #pragma once
2 
3 namespace osc
4 {
5  template<class T> class _IOscCalcAdjustable;
7  class OscCalcSterile;
8 }
9 
10 namespace ana
11 {
12  /// Reset calc to default assumptions for all parameters
15 
16  /// Create a new calc with default assumptions for all parameters
19 
20  /// Reset calc to default assumptions for all parameters
21  void ResetSterileCalcToDefault(osc::OscCalcSterile* calc);
22 
23  /// Create a sterile calc with default assumptions for all parameters
24  osc::OscCalcSterile* DefaultSterileCalc(int nflavors);
25 }
_IOscCalcAdjustable< double > IOscCalcAdjustable
Definition: Calcs.h:5
void ResetOscCalcToDefault(osc::IOscCalcAdjustable *calc)
Reset calc to default assumptions for all parameters.
Definition: Calcs.cxx:12
void ResetOscCalcToDefaultIH(osc::IOscCalcAdjustable *calc)
Definition: Calcs.cxx:47
process_name opflashCryoW ana
osc::IOscCalcAdjustable * DefaultOscCalc()
Create a new calc with default assumptions for all parameters.
Definition: Calcs.cxx:39
osc::OscCalcSterile * DefaultSterileCalc(int nflavors)
Create a sterile calc with default assumptions for all parameters.
Definition: Calcs.cxx:87
void ResetSterileCalcToDefault(osc::OscCalcSterile *calc)
Reset calc to default assumptions for all parameters.
Definition: Calcs.cxx:66
osc::IOscCalcAdjustable * DefaultOscCalcIH()
Definition: Calcs.cxx:58